## Changed defaults

Heads up: the Ledgerline tax-rate lookup cache now defaults to a 15-minute TTL instead of 24 hours. Turns out rates in the Veldt County sandbox were going stale mid-demo, which was embarrassing. Eviction is now LRU rather than FIFO, and the cache warms on boot. If you're reviewing, check that nothing hardcodes the old TTL. The new defaults land as follows.

deployment values, bajop-taweg:
holwyn:
  log_level: debug
  metrics_host: metrics.holwyn.zemvarsys.internal
  pool_size: 32

Quarterly Planning Note — Marlow Hearth Bakeries. Department heads should note that the franchise agreement with Quillon Foods enters its renewal window this quarter. Legal has reviewed territory clauses covering the Ashford and Penwick districts; royalty terms remain under negotiation. Please hold expansion commitments in affected regions until terms are settled. A confidential summary of our negotiating position appears below.

board note of tagug-hahag: Praionax Logistics is in early talks to buy Julaxek Group for about $36.3 million. The Julmir launch date is March 1, and nothing goes to the press before then.

Randomized keys are fine; sequential or low-entropy key schemes inflate filter saturation faster than our resize job can keep up. Size your expected key volume honestly when registering a namespace — we provision filter memory from that number. Do not tune around the filter. The fixed constants plugins must assume are these.

tuning table, kawep-tawif:
CAPS = {
    "olidor": 80,
    "belion": 7,
    "quenys": 225,
    "druox": 839,
    "fraath": 482,
}